Structural engineers increasingly specify toughened glass for roof installations due to their 4-5x greater impact resistance compared to standard annealed glass. The thermal tempering process creates surface compression of 10,000-15,000 psi, enabling these panels to withstand hail impacts up to 25mm diameter at 23m/s velocity (ASTM E1996 standards).

The Sydney Arcade Project (2023) utilized 1,450m² of toughened glass roof panels with integrated photovoltaic layers, achieving 18kW energy generation alongside weather protection. Post-installation thermal imaging showed ≤2°C variance across panel joints.
Quarterly cleaning cycles using pH-neutral solutions maintain 98% original light transmission after decade-long exposure. Recent advancements in nano-coatings extend maintenance intervals to 18 months while preserving the structural integrity of toughened glass for roof applications.

A: Toughened glass roof panels offer enhanced durability, thermal resistance, and safety. They are designed to withstand extreme weather conditions and break into small, blunt pieces to reduce injury risks.
A: Toughened glass is 4-5 times stronger than regular glass due to its thermal tempering process. It also provides better resistance to temperature fluctuations and mechanical stress.
A: Yes, many toughened glass roof panels include low-emissivity coatings or double glazing to improve thermal insulation. This helps reduce energy costs by maintaining indoor temperature stability.
A: While toughened glass is strong, load capacity depends on thickness and structural framing. Proper engineering ensures panels can handle snow, debris, or foot traffic based on application.
A: Regular cleaning with mild soap and water prevents dirt buildup. Inspect seals and frames annually for wear, and avoid abrasive tools to preserve the glass surface.
